Hope Kiwanis Club Hears Hope Bobcat Football Program

The Hope Kiwanis Club welcomed head Hope Bobcat football coach Phillip Turner on Tuesday (8-12). Coach Turner said they have 38 to 40 out for football this year. The coach noted this will probably be Hope’s last year in 5A.
Coach Turner said they have eleven seniors back, sixteen juniors, and the rest are sophomores. He noted he’s impressed with the offensive line. At their first team camp, the coach noted many other coaches noticed the team’s physicality. He said this has to do with work in the weight room.
The starting quarterback, Austin Courtney, will be back this year. He also noted some other players including Trey Hoglund and Sam Johnson. He also noted a new player named Ben Stewart as well as right guard Hunter Godwin and Xavier Key.
Coach Turner noted Parkview is the favorite in our conference this year followed by Camden-Fairview.
Also on hand for the program was Defensive Coordinator Bobby Clark and Assistant Head Coach Jonathan Turner.
Tuesday (8-19)the team will scrimmage Camden/Harmony Grover at 6pm at Hammons Stadium. The varsity season opens September 5th against Nashville.
